Minnie's Food Pantry, founded by Dr. Cheryl "Action" Jackson in Dallas, Texas in 2008, is a non-profit organization with a mission to provide healthy meals and resources to those in need, by way of red-carpet treatment. Over the years, Minnie's has grown from its original 500-square-foot facility to occupying almost 17,000 square feet and .... Minnie's food pantry

Minnie's Food Pantry distributes free meals to families in need in the community on Wednesday-Saturday from 9AM-11AM. MFP distributes items that include salads, milk, cheese, peanut butter, canned vegetables, fresh and frozen meat, canned entrees, pasta, and canned tuna. Minnie's Food Pantry has strategic partnerships that enable us to purchase food at bulk prices. For example, if you purchased spaghetti from the grocery store you could pay as much as $1.99 per package. Minnie’s Food Pantry is a nonprofit ...Minnie’s Food Pantry is the largest food pantry in Collin County, and one of the few food pantries that serves clients regardless of zip code. In 2020 alone, Minnie’s food pantry has distributed 2.6 million meals to 61,793 clients. Minnie’s Pantry was founded 10 years ago by Lynette’s sister, Dr. Cheryl Jackson, to honor their mother, Minnie Hawthorn-Ewing, who passed away in 2015.
